Notable Incidents in History
The Lincoln Assassination Attempt
One of the most infamous assassination attempts in history occurred on April 14, 1865, when President Abraham Lincoln was fatally shot by John Wilkes Booth at Ford's Theatre in Washington, D.C. Although this event predates the era of video recording, it remains a pivotal moment in American history. Booth, a well-known actor and Confederate sympathizer, carried out the attack during a performance of the play "Our American Cousin." The assassination was part of a larger conspiracy to destabilize the U.S. government following the Civil War. Lincoln's death sent shockwaves across the nation, deepening the divisions that had already torn the country apart.

The aftermath of Lincoln's assassination highlights the long-lasting impact of such acts on society. His death not only deprived the nation of a leader committed to reconciliation but also fueled resentment and mistrust between the North and South. Historians often speculate about how Reconstruction might have unfolded differently had Lincoln survived. While no video exists of the event, the detailed accounts and illustrations from witnesses have kept the memory of this tragedy alive for generations. The Lincoln assassination serves as a stark reminder of the fragility of leadership and the devastating consequences of political violence.
Modern Examples of Attempted Assassinations
In more recent history, attempted assassinations have been captured on video, providing a firsthand look at the chaos and urgency of these incidents. One notable example is the 1981 attempt on President Ronald Reagan's life. On March 30, 1981, John Hinckley Jr. fired six shots at Reagan outside the Washington Hilton Hotel. While the president survived, the attack left him critically injured and claimed the life of a Secret Service agent. Footage of the incident, including the moments immediately after the shooting, was broadcast worldwide, offering a raw and unfiltered glimpse into the dangers faced by public figures.
Another modern example is the 2012 assassination attempt on Malala Yousafzai. At just 15 years old, Malala was targeted by the Taliban for her advocacy of girls' education in Pakistan. The attack, which left her with severe injuries, was widely covered in the media, and videos documenting her recovery and resilience quickly went viral. These modern examples demonstrate how attempted assassination videos can serve as powerful tools for raising awareness and inspiring action. They also underscore the importance of safeguarding individuals who speak out against injustice, as their courage often comes at great personal risk.
